I cleaned them with the 3M adhesive cleaner, sanded them smooth, then sprayed both sides, the new headliner, cut to fit with a slight margin, and … WebThe biggest obstruction to re-gluing is that most headliners have a thin layer of foam between the cloth and the backing board. This foam disintegrates with age so the two parts separate. Using glue mostly glues rotted foam from one side to rotted foam on the other. Maybe if you can completely clean the foam residue you can glue it.

WebApr 20, 2024 · Peel off all the headliner fabric. You may want to use the steam method to wear down the glue quickly. Use a wire brush to get rid of the extra foam particles, and vacuum the debris. Dispose of the old headliner fabric, but keep the rods in order of removal. Fix any cracks on the board using epoxy. WebFeb 11, 2013 · Back in the 1970s and 1980s, many sailboats were finished with foam-backed vinyl headliners glued directly to the underside of the deck and coachroof molding. If you own such a boat, you’re likely to be well acquainted with the problem of the headliner coming adrift as the glue and foam interface breaks down.
